The ongoing conflict in Ukraine, which began in 2014 following Russia's annexation of Crimea, has created a complex geopolitical landscape that involves numerous stakeholders, including Ukraine, Russia, and the United States. President Zelensky's assertion that Trump is applying undue pressure underscores the intricate dynamics of international relations, where the U.S. plays a pivotal role in supporting Ukraine against Russian aggression. The Donbas region, which has been a focal point of conflict, remains a contentious issue, with any suggestion of territorial concessions likely to provoke significant backlash from the Ukrainian populace. Historically, the relationship between Ukraine and Russia has been fraught with tension, particularly since Ukraine's independence from the Soviet Union in 1991. The cultural and historical ties between the two nations complicate the conflict, as many in Ukraine view Russian influence as a threat to their sovereignty and national identity. Zelensky's firm stance against ceding territory reflects a broader sentiment among Ukrainians who have endured years of conflict and displacement due to the war. The potential for a referendum on territorial concessions indicates a desire for public involvement in such critical decisions, reinforcing the democratic principles that Zelensky aims to uphold. The implications of Zelensky's comments extend beyond Ukraine's borders, affecting U.S.-Russia relations and the broader international community's approach to the conflict. Trump's involvement adds a layer of complexity, as his administration's policies towards Ukraine have fluctuated, impacting military aid and diplomatic support. The situation also raises questions about the effectiveness of international diplomatic efforts to mediate the conflict and the potential for a resolution that respects Ukraine's territorial integrity while addressing the concerns of all parties involved. As the conflict continues, the stakes remain high for the people of Ukraine, who face ongoing violence and instability. The international community, particularly European nations, is closely monitoring the situation, as any escalation could have far-reaching consequences for regional security and stability. The interplay of domestic politics in both Ukraine and the U.S. will likely shape the future trajectory of the conflict, making it essential for leaders to navigate these challenges with care and foresight.
